JFE Shoji Power Canada (JSC) is an electrical steel products manufacturer located in Burlington, Ontario. As the largest producer of transformer cores in North America, JSC specializes in wound, amorphous, and step-lap cores for power generation and distribution equipment. Its electrical steel products and magnetic materials are also used in electric vehicle motors and charging station infrastructure, data centres, audio equipment, and other industrial applications.
Since 1972, JSC (formerly Cogent) has grown from a small niche manufacturer to an integral part of the North American electrical steel supply chain with multiple facilities and over 500 employees. JSC is dedicated to meeting the growing demand for electrical energy by providing strategic, innovative, and sustainable solutions to its clients.

Position Overview:

The Team Lead is a proactive and results-oriented professional with a solid background in manufacturing and team leadership. This role is responsible for guiding and motivating a team of production workers to meet established efficiency, quality, and safety goals. The Team Lead plays a critical role in ensuring smooth day-to-day operations, overseeing production reporting, driving performance improvements, and upholding high standards of quality.

Key Responsibilities

Team Leadership & Supervision:

  • Lead, supervise, and motivate a team of production workers.

  • Allocate tasks, set clear performance expectations, and monitor individual and team progress to ensure productivity and quality goals are met.

  • Provide training, guidance, and support to ensure all team members are properly skilled in their roles.

  • Foster a collaborative and positive work environment focused on teamwork, continuous improvement, and employee engagement.

Production Planning & Coordination:

  • Oversee daily production activities, ensuring timely and efficient completion of work while meeting production schedules.

  • Work closely with the production scheduler, supervisors, and other departments to ensure all resources (material, labor, equipment) are available and efficiently utilized.

  • Address any delays, bottlenecks, or issues promptly and coordinate solutions with management and other teams.

Quality Control & Process Improvement:

  • Ensure adherence to all process and quality standards and specifications throughout the assembly process.

  • Perform regular inspections and audits to ensure compliance with manufacturing and safety standards.

  • Identify opportunities for process improvements and work with engineering and management teams to implement best practices.

  • Investigate root causes of quality issues and implement corrective actions to prevent recurrence.

Safety & Compliance:

  • Promote and enforce strict adherence to health, safety, and environmental policies within the production area.

  • Ensure all team members follow safety protocols, use personal protective equipment (PPE), and report hazards or unsafe practices.

  • Maintain a clean and organized work environment to comply with safety and environmental regulations.

Reporting & Documentation:

  • Maintain accurate records of production activities, including output, defects, downtime, and other key performance metrics.

  • Provide regular updates to the operations management team regarding team performance, production status, and any challenges encountered.

  • Assist in the preparation of daily, weekly, and monthly production reports.
